Zscaler's Strong Growth and Future Prospects in Cybersecurity

Zscaler, a leading cloud cybersecurity company, has reported a robust 25% top-line growth over the past year, underscoring its strong position in the cybersecurity market. The company's financial forecast for FY2025 includes a non-GAAP net income guidance of $1.37 per share, indicating sustained profitability and growth potential. This growth is largely driven by the increasing demand for cloud-based security solutions, a trend that is expected to continue as enterprises accelerate remote work and digital transformation.
Zscaler's recent strategic partnership with CrowdStrike, facilitated through its subsidiary Red Canary, is a significant move to integrate AI-driven cybersecurity platforms into a unified cloud-native architecture. This initiative aims to enhance threat detection and operational efficiency, addressing the growing need for secure migration from legacy systems. The partnership leverages CrowdStrike's AI capabilities to improve threat detection, thereby positioning Zscaler as a leader in integrated threat detection solutions.
While the immediate impact of this partnership on Zscaler's short-term catalysts, such as broadening multi-product adoption and recurring revenues, is modest, the long-term benefits are substantial. The integration of advanced AI capabilities is expected to reinforce Zscaler’s leadership in the cybersecurity market, particularly in enterprise environments where secure cloud-native solutions are increasingly in demand.
However, investors should be mindful of the competitive landscape. Heightened competition from larger security vendors remains a significant risk, and the persistent threat of pricing pressure and lost share to bundled platforms cannot be overlooked. Zscaler's recent launch of AI-powered Zero Trust solutions for IoT and OT devices further underscores its commitment to innovation and addressing evolving client requirements.
Zscaler's revenue projections indicate a strong trajectory, with the company projected to reach $4.5 billion in revenue and $144.4 million in earnings by 2028, assuming a 20.6% annual revenue growth rate and an increase in earnings of $183.2 million from the current level of -$38.8 million [1]. This outlook suggests a promising future for the company, although investors should monitor competitive pressures and pricing dynamics closely.
In conclusion, Zscaler's strategic partnership with CrowdStrike, coupled with its innovative AI-driven solutions, positions the company well for future growth in the cybersecurity market. However, investors must remain vigilant regarding competitive risks and pricing pressures. As Zscaler continues to innovate and expand its product offerings, its potential for long-term success remains high.
